About The Position

We are seeking a highly experienced Manufacturing Test Engineering Manager to lead the strategy, development, and execution of test systems for hyperscale hardware products across all stages of production — from individual modules to full server racks and clusters. This critical leadership role requires deep expertise across hardware, firmware, and software domains and the ability to drive innovation, reliability, and efficiency in high-volume manufacturing environments.
